Debt consolidating: How Can It Work and Is It Suitable For Me Personally?

Debt consolidation reduction is ways to refinance your financial troubles by combining it into one payment per month, most frequently as an individual loan or even a balance transfer.

If you’re working with debt and therefore are searching for a real method to simplify the payoff procedure, debt consolidating are best for your needs.

Debt consolidating is a method to refinance your financial troubles by firmly taking all your valuable un-secured debts and combining them into one re payment. There are many ways that are different can perform this, like taking out fully a debt consolidating loan or through credit cards stability transfer.

But before deciding, it is best to do your research to see if it’s the move that is right you. Here’s a fast breakdown of exactly how debt consolidation reduction works, the professionals and cons of one’s choices, and just how it may impact your credit.

So how exactly does debt consolidation reduction work?

Debt consolidation reduction combines your high-interest loans into a solitary payment that has a diminished rate of interest. The concept would be to simplify the debt re payment by centering on one, brand new loan re payment.

Debt consolidating might help reduce steadily the quantity you’ll pay in interest through the time of your loans, which will help help you save cash. It may also assist you to pay down the debt faster.

The 2 most common methods to combine financial obligation

  • Debt consolidating loan : you are taking away a loan that is fixed-rate pay back all your current debts. Then, you pay off the mortgage over a specified amount of the time. Considering that the loan has a “fixed price,” your monthly obligations remain exactly the same through the entire duration of the mortgage.
  • Balance transfer: You start an innovative new charge card (known as a stability transfer card ) that provides a 0% APR marketing price during a period that is introductory. Then, you transfer your existing debts on the charge card, so they really don’t accrue interest — keep in mind to cover from the balance off in complete ahead of the basic period ends.

Different ways to combine financial obligation include using a property equity loan or even a loan that is 401k though these can have extra dangers.

Debt consolidation reduction vs. balance transfer

a debt consolidation reduction loan is a kind of unsecured loan in which you utilize the loan profits to pay back existing debts. After this you have solitary loan repayment and that can concentrate on paying it back once again. You pay off the mortgage during the agreed rate of interest over a specified amount of the time.

Some great benefits of a debt consolidation loan are experiencing one loan that is constant quantity and, frequently, a lowered rate of interest than that which you had been spending prior to.

A stability transfer is ways to move your existing financial obligation to credit cards with a lower life expectancy basic rate of interest (known as a marketing price ). If you’re able to move your whole balance, after this you have actually an individual payment to spotlight. You might also need a specified length of time to settle balance ahead of the basic rate of interest expires.

Bear in mind: after the basic rate of interest expires, you really need to expect you’ll face an increased APR. See the small print very very carefully as you might also face charges and might miss out in the whole introductory offer if you skip even one repayment.

Why must I think about debt consolidation reduction?

Debt consolidation reduction is not suitable for everybody else; it is typically perfect for people who have an amount that is reasonable of who’re trying to simplify re re payments. Debt consolidation reduction can be a good choice when you have a significant good credit history and an idea to cover off your financial troubles in a prompt way.

Having a credit that is good will allow you to get the maximum benefit favorable rates feasible. This is really important you’re already paying because it doesn’t make sense to consolidate debt if the new interest rate is higher than what.

And when you’re considering a balance transfer, bank card issuers typically find the most “creditworthy” people — the people utilizing the credit scores that are highest.

Whichever choice you select, debt consolidation reduction works it back if you make a solid plan on paying. Then consolidating your loans can help if you fear falling behind on payments and are fairly certain that having one lower payment will help you tackle your debt.

What’s the downside to debt consolidation reduction?

There are many instances whenever debt consolidation reduction is not a good idea.

When your financial obligation is minimal and you won’t save that much by consolidating your loans, you’re likely best off remaining the program and never debt consolidation that is pursuing. Strive to pay it back all on your own and put up a realistic schedule to hold yourself accountable.

Debt consolidating may additionally be wrong you find that you’re barely making your debt payments or haven’t yet addressed the real reason you got into debt — for some, freeing up cash flow is an invitation to spend more for you if.

If for example the credit history is below average, then a debt consolidation reduction loan could wind up costing you more income. That’s as you might end up getting a higher rate of interest, which defeats the goal of consolidating the debt when you look at the beginning.

In all situations, you operate the risk of dropping further into financial obligation and danger lacking payments, which could do further injury to your financial predicament.

Will debt consolidation reduction hurt my credit?

For better or worse, you can find a few circumstances in which debt consolidating make a difference your credit:

  • Once you make an application for that loan: Creditors conduct what’s called a “hard inquiry,” which could temporarily decrease your credit rating.
  • Once https://badcreditloanzone.com/payday-loans-wi/ you pay back the money you owe: Making regular, on-time payments can boost your credit rating as time passes.
  • You close your accounts as you pay them off through debt consolidation when you close your accounts: Your credit score could be lowered if. Keep in mind: Older records help create your credit rating.
